Blackberry 9550 unlock


Hi, i need unlock blackberry 9550 storm 2. i have calculated codes by mx-key. In "advanced options -> sim card" i`ve typed MEPD and no any action. then i typed MEPD holding down ALT key, it showed me the PERSONALIZATION Menu:

SIM: Disabled
Network: Inactive
Network Subset: Disabled
Service Provider: Disabled
Corporate: Disabled

The next step would be typing MEP2. But this step doesnt work, either with ALT down or not.

Did anyone encounter such problems? Need help...
